Crawlspace foundation repair services involve diagnosing and addressing issues beneath a building’s main structure, specifically in the crawlspace area. These services typically include inspecting the foundation for signs of damage, such as sagging or uneven floors, and identifying problems like moisture intrusion, mold growth, or pest infestations. Repair methods may involve installing support piers, reinforcement beams, or moisture barriers to stabilize and protect the foundation. Proper repair ensures the stability of the entire building, preventing further structural problems and enhancing safety.
This type of foundation repair is often necessary when a property experiences symptoms such as cracked or bowed walls, uneven flooring, or persistent moisture issues. Over time, soil movement, water damage, or poor construction can cause the crawlspace to weaken, leading to sagging or settling of the foundation. Addressing these problems through professional repair services can help prevent more severe structural damage, reduce the risk of mold and pest problems, and improve indoor air quality by controlling moisture levels.
Properties that typically require crawlspace foundation repair include residential homes, especially those built on uneven or poorly drained land. Older houses with outdated construction methods may also be more prone to crawlspace issues. Additionally, properties in regions with heavy rainfall or high humidity are more susceptible to moisture-related problems that can compromise the foundation. Commercial buildings with crawlspace foundations may also need repairs to maintain stability and comply with safety standards.

Foundation Repair Cost - The typical cost for crawlspace foundation repair services 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while extensive stabilization can approach the higher end. Costs vary based on the size and condition of the crawlspace.
Repair Methods and Pricing - Different repair techniques, such as pier and beam stabilization or mudjacking, influence overall costs. For example, pier and beam repairs might cost between $2,000 and $6,000, while mudjacking could be less expensive, around $1,500 to $4,000. Local pros can provide specific estimates based on individual needs.
Factors Affecting Cost - The cost of crawlspace foundation repair varies with factors like soil condition, extent of damage, and accessibility. Unforeseen issues, such as rotted wood or mold, can increase the overall expense. Accurate quotes depend on a thorough evaluation by local service providers.
Average Expenses in Ravenna, OH - In Ravenna and nearby areas, foundation repair costs typically range from $2,000 to $7,000 for comprehensive crawlspace stabilization. What are common signs of crawlspace foundation issues? Indicators include uneven flooring, cracked walls, musty odors, and visible mold or pest activity in the crawlspace area.
How can crawlspace foundation problems be repaired? Local service providers typically offer solutions such as underpinning, pier and beam repairs, or encapsulation to address foundation concerns.
Is crawlspace encapsulation part of foundation repair? Encapsulation is often used alongside foundation repair to improve moisture control and prevent future issues.
What causes crawlspace foundation damage? Causes can include soil movement, moisture intrusion, poor drainage, or inadequate support structures over time.
